Specifications
Name Value
Type Parameter
Mount Surface Mount
Mounting Type Surface Mount
Package / Case 337-LFBGA
Number of Pins 337
Operating Temperature -40°C~100°C TC
Packaging Tube
Series TMS320DM3x, DaVinci™
JESD-609 Code e1
Pbfree Code no
Part Status Discontinued
Moisture Sensitivity Level (MSL) 3 (168 Hours)
Number of Terminations 337
Type Digital Media System-on-Chip (DMSoC)
Terminal Finish Tin/Silver/Copper (Sn/Ag/Cu)
Subcategory Digital Signal Processors
Technology CMOS
Terminal Position BOTTOM
Terminal Form BALL
Peak Reflow Temperature (Cel) 260
Supply Voltage 1.3V
Terminal Pitch 0.65mm
Frequency 135MHz
Base Part Number 320DM355
Pin Count 337
Interface ASP, I2C, SPI, UART, USB
Bit Size 32
Core Architecture RISC
Format FIXED-POINT
RAM (words) 8192
Voltage - I/O 1.8V 3.3V
Number of UART Channels 3
Non-Volatile Memory ROM (8kB)
Voltage - Core 1.30V
On Chip Data RAM 56kB
Radiation Hardening No
RoHS Status ROHS3 Compliant
Lead Free Contains Lead
